diff --git a/package.json b/package.json index 564d356cfc..0798411716 100644 --- a/package.json +++ b/package.json @@ -48,7 +48,7 @@ "@nuxt/webpack-builder": "workspace:*", "@nuxtjs/eslint-config-typescript": "^11.0.0", "@types/crawler": "^1.2.2", - "@types/node": "^18.11.10", + "@types/node": "^18.11.11", "@types/rimraf": "^3", "@types/semver": "^7", "@unocss/reset": "^0.47.5", @@ -73,7 +73,7 @@ "ufo": "^1.0.1", "unbuild": "^1.0.0", "vite": "^3.2.5", - "vitest": "^0.25.3", + "vitest": "^0.25.4", "vue-tsc": "^1.0.11" }, "packageManager": "pnpm@7.18.0", diff --git a/packages/test-utils/package.json b/packages/test-utils/package.json index 81cafe8f7f..93a5f04745 100644 --- a/packages/test-utils/package.json +++ b/packages/test-utils/package.json @@ -26,7 +26,7 @@ "devDependencies": { "playwright": "^1.28.1", "unbuild": "latest", - "vitest": "^0.25.3" + "vitest": "^0.25.4" }, "peerDependencies": { "vue": "^3.2.45" diff --git a/packages/vite/package.json b/packages/vite/package.json index a2c062ea1e..104be03dfd 100644 --- a/packages/vite/package.json +++ b/packages/vite/package.json @@ -49,7 +49,7 @@ "ufo": "^1.0.1", "unplugin": "^1.0.0", "vite": "~3.2.5", - "vite-node": "^0.25.3", + "vite-node": "^0.25.4", "vite-plugin-checker": "^0.5.1", "vue-bundle-renderer": "^1.0.0" }, diff --git a/packages/webpack/package.json b/packages/webpack/package.json index 33fef72a7f..6e89eb2347 100644 --- a/packages/webpack/package.json +++ b/packages/webpack/package.json @@ -33,7 +33,7 @@ "lodash-es": "^4.17.21", "magic-string": "^0.27.0", "memfs": "^3.4.12", - "mini-css-extract-plugin": "^2.7.1", + "mini-css-extract-plugin": "^2.7.2", "mlly": "^1.0.0", "ohash": "^1.0.0", "pathe": "^1.0.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 498d128053..443c14ffe7 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-25,7 +25,7 @@ importers: '@nuxt/webpack-builder': workspace:* '@nuxtjs/eslint-config-typescript': ^11.0.0 '@types/crawler': ^1.2.2 - '@types/node': ^18.11.10 + '@types/node': ^18.11.11 '@types/rimraf': ^3 '@types/semver': ^7 '@unocss/reset': ^0.47.5 @@ -50,7 +50,7 @@ importers: ufo: ^1.0.1 unbuild: ^1.0.0 vite: ^3.2.5 - vitest: ^0.25.3 + vitest: ^0.25.4 vue-tsc: ^1.0.11 devDependencies: '@actions/core': 1.10.0 @@ -61,7 +61,7 @@ importers: '@nuxt/webpack-builder': link:packages/webpack '@nuxtjs/eslint-config-typescript': 11.0.0_s5ps7njkmjlaqajutnox5ntcla '@types/crawler': 1.2.2 - '@types/node': 18.11.10 + '@types/node': 18.11.11 '@types/rimraf': 3.0.2 '@types/semver': 7.3.12 '@unocss/reset': 0.47.5 @@ -85,8 +85,8 @@ importers: typescript: 4.9.3 ufo: 1.0.1 unbuild: 1.0.1 - vite: 3.2.5_@types+node@18.11.10 - vitest: 0.25.3 + vite: 3.2.5_@types+node@18.11.11 + vitest: 0.25.4 vue-tsc: 1.0.11_typescript@4.9.3 examples/advanced/config-extends: @@ -121,7 +121,7 @@ importers: devDependencies: '@nuxt/test-utils': link:../../../packages/test-utils nuxt: link:../../../packages/nuxt - vitest: 0.25.3 + vitest: 0.25.4 examples/app-config: specifiers: @@ -564,7 +564,7 @@ importers: pathe: ^1.0.0 playwright: ^1.28.1 unbuild: ^1.0.0 - vitest: ^0.25.3 + vitest: ^0.25.4 dependencies: '@nuxt/kit': link:../kit '@nuxt/schema': link:../schema @@ -578,7 +578,7 @@ importers: devDependencies: playwright: 1.28.1 unbuild: 1.0.1 - vitest: 0.25.3 + vitest: 0.25.4 packages/vite: specifiers: @@ -615,7 +615,7 @@ importers: unbuild: ^1.0.0 unplugin: ^1.0.0 vite: ^3.2.5 - vite-node: ^0.25.3 + vite-node: ^0.25.4 vite-plugin-checker: ^0.5.1 vue: 3.2.45 vue-bundle-renderer: ^1.0.0 @@ -650,7 +650,7 @@ importers: ufo: 1.0.1 unplugin: 1.0.0 vite: 3.2.5 - vite-node: 0.25.3 + vite-node: 0.25.4 vite-plugin-checker: 0.5.1_vite@3.2.5 vue-bundle-renderer: 1.0.0 devDependencies: @@ -685,7 +685,7 @@ importers: lodash-es: ^4.17.21 magic-string: ^0.27.0 memfs: ^3.4.12 - mini-css-extract-plugin: ^2.7.1 + mini-css-extract-plugin: ^2.7.2 mlly: ^1.0.0 ohash: ^1.0.0 pathe: ^1.0.0 @@ -727,7 +727,7 @@ importers: lodash-es: 4.17.21 magic-string: 0.27.0 memfs: 3.4.12 - mini-css-extract-plugin: 2.7.1_webpack@5.75.0 + mini-css-extract-plugin: 2.7.2_webpack@5.75.0 mlly: 1.0.0 ohash: 1.0.0 pathe: 1.0.0 @@ -1251,7 +1251,7 @@ packages: '@jest/schemas': 29.0.0 '@types/istanbul-lib-coverage': 2.0.4 '@types/istanbul-reports': 3.0.1 - '@types/node': 18.11.10 + '@types/node': 18.11.11 '@types/yargs': 17.0.13 chalk: 4.1.2 dev: false @@ -1752,7 +1752,7 @@ packages: /@types/cheerio/0.22.31: resolution: {integrity: sha512-Kt7Cdjjdi2XWSfrZ53v4Of0wG3ZcmaegFXjMmz9tfNrZSkzzo36G0AL1YqSdcIA78Etjt6E609pt5h1xnQkPUw==}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 dev: true /@types/clear/0.1.2: @@ -1762,7 +1762,7 @@ packages: /@types/connect/3.4.35: resolution: {integrity: sha512-cdeYyv4KWoEgpBISTxWvqYsVy444DOqehiF3fM3ne10AmJ62RSyNkUnxMJXHQWRQQX2eR94m5y1IZyDwBjV9FQ==}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 dev: true /@types/crawler/1.2.2: @@ -1805,14 +1805,14 @@ packages: /@types/fs-extra/9.0.13: resolution: {integrity: sha512-nEnwB++1u5lVDM2UI4c1+5R+FYaKfaAzS4OococimjVm3nQw3TuzH5UNsocrcTBbhnerblyHj4A49qXbIiZdpA==}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 dev: true /@types/glob/8.0.0: resolution: {integrity: sha512-l6NQsDDyQUVeoTynNpC9uRvCUint/gSUXQA2euwmTuWGvPY5LSDUu6tkCtJB2SvGQlJQzLaKqcGZP4//7EDveA==} dependencies: '@types/minimatch': 5.1.2 - '@types/node': 18.11.10 + '@types/node': 18.11.11 dev: true /@types/hash-sum/1.0.0: @@ -1868,6 +1868,10 @@ packages: /@types/node/18.11.10: resolution: {integrity: sha512-juG3RWMBOqcOuXC643OAdSA525V44cVgGV6dUDuiFtss+8Fk5x1hI93Rsld43VeJVIeqlP9I7Fn9/qaVqoEAuQ==} + dev: true + + /@types/node/18.11.11: + resolution: {integrity: sha512-KJ021B1nlQUBLopzZmPBVuGU9un7WJd/W4ya7Ih02B4Uwky5Nja0yGYav2EfYIk0RR2Q9oVhf60S2XR1BCWJ2g==} /@types/normalize-package-data/2.4.1: resolution: {integrity: sha512-Gj7cI7z+98M282Tqmp2K5EIsoouUEzbBJhQQzDE3jSIRk6r9gsz0oUokqIUR4u1R3dMHo0pDHM7sNOHyhulypw==} @@ -1888,7 +1892,7 @@ packages: resolution: {integrity: sha512-F3OznnSLAUxFrCEu/L5PY8+ny8DtcFRjx7fZZ9bycvXRi3KPTRS9HOitGZwvPg0juRhXFWIeKX58cnX5YqLohQ==} dependencies: '@types/glob': 8.0.0 - '@types/node': 18.11.10 + '@types/node': 18.11.11 dev: true /@types/semver/7.3.12: @@ -1916,7 +1920,7 @@ packages: /@types/webpack-bundle-analyzer/4.6.0: resolution: {integrity: sha512-XeQmQCCXdZdap+A/60UKmxW5Mz31Vp9uieGlHB3T4z/o2OLVLtTI3bvTuS6A2OWd/rbAAQiGGWIEFQACu16szA==}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 tapable: 2.2.1 webpack: 5.75.0 transitivePeerDependencies: @@ -1951,7 +1955,7 @@ packages: /@types/webpack-sources/3.2.0: resolution: {integrity: sha512-Ft7YH3lEVRQ6ls8k4Ff1oB4jN6oy/XmU6tQISKdhfh+1mR+viZFphS6WL0IrtDOzvefmJg5a0s7ZQoRXwqTEFg==}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 '@types/source-list-map': 0.1.2 source-map: 0.7.4 dev: true @@ -1965,7 +1969,7 @@ packages: /@types/webpack/4.41.32: resolution: {integrity: sha512-cb+0ioil/7oz5//7tZUSwbrSAN/NWHrQylz5cW8G0dWTcF/g+/dSdMlKVZspBYuMAN1+WnwHrkxiRrLcwd0Heg==}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 '@types/tapable': 1.0.8 '@types/uglify-js': 3.17.0 '@types/webpack-sources': 3.2.0 @@ -5699,7 +5703,7 @@ packages: engines: {node: ^14.15.0 || ^16.10.0 || >=18.0.0} dependencies: '@jest/types': 29.2.0 - '@types/node': 18.11.10 + '@types/node': 18.11.11 chalk: 4.1.2 ci-info: 3.5.0 graceful-fs: 4.2.10 @@ -5710,7 +5714,7 @@ packages: resolution: {integrity: sha512-KWYVV1c4i+jbMpaBC+U++4Va0cp8OisU185o73T1vo99hqi7w8tSJfUXYswwqqrjzwxa6KpRK54WhPvwf5w6PQ==} engines: {node: '>= 10.13.0'}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 merge-stream: 2.0.0 supports-color: 7.2.0 @@ -5718,7 +5722,7 @@ packages: resolution: {integrity: sha512-7vuh85V5cdDofPyxn58nrPjBktZo0u9x1g8WtjQol+jZDaE+fhN+cIvTj11GndBnMnyfrUOG1sZQxCdjKh+DKg==} engines: {node: '>= 10.13.0'}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 merge-stream: 2.0.0 supports-color: 8.1.1 @@ -5726,7 +5730,7 @@ packages: resolution: {integrity: sha512-mluOlMbRX1H59vGVzPcVg2ALfCausbBpxC8a2KWOzInhYHZibbHH8CB0C1JkmkpfurrkOYgF7FPmypuom1OM9A==} engines: {node: ^14.15.0 || ^16.10.0 || >=18.0.0} dependencies: - '@types/node': 18.11.10 + '@types/node': 18.11.11 jest-util: 29.2.0 merge-stream: 2.0.0 supports-color: 8.1.1 @@ -6162,8 +6166,8 @@ packages: engines: {node: '>=4'} dev: true - /mini-css-extract-plugin/2.7.1_webpack@5.75.0: - resolution: {integrity: sha512-viOoaUFy+Z2w43VsGPbtfwFrr0tKwDctK9dUofG5MBViYhD1noGFUzzDIVw0KPwCGUP+c7zqLxm+acuQs7zLzw==} + /mini-css-extract-plugin/2.7.2_webpack@5.75.0: + resolution: {integrity: sha512-EdlUizq13o0Pd+uCp+WO/JpkLvHRVGt97RqfeGhXqAcorYo1ypJSpkV+WDT0vY/kmh/p7wRdJNJtuyK540PXDw==} engines: {node: '>= 12.13.0'} peerDependencies: webpack: ^5.0.0 @@ -7799,12 +7803,6 @@ packages: engines: {node: '>=8'} dev: true - /strip-literal/0.4.2: - resolution: {integrity: sha512-pv48ybn4iE1O9RLgCAN0iU4Xv7RlBTiit6DKmMiErbs9x1wH6vXBs45tWc0H5wUIF6TLTrKweqkmYF/iraQKNw==} - dependencies: - acorn: 8.8.1 - dev: true - /strip-literal/1.0.0: resolution: {integrity: sha512-5o4LsH1lzBzO9UFH63AJ2ad2/S2AVx6NtjOcaz+VTT2h1RiRvbipW72z8M/lxEhcPHDBQwpDrnTF7sXy/7OwCQ==} dependencies: @@ -8446,8 +8444,8 @@ packages: extsprintf: 1.3.0 dev: true - /vite-node/0.25.3: - resolution: {integrity: sha512-0TyDFASTLJUOPRE5e5isyXXgM/fbTD6D37NKduk718l+Ih9FSwqaaHT5f0pIkJMXzyYT6zo4b4FA6pnGdoky3A==} + /vite-node/0.25.4: + resolution: {integrity: sha512-G/us0OWquoB4GHjsh5A9+L4vXI9C9WSEfurJepZBnmgAjvZiIrbF+rCdcWsj76t2FB0t2pWcmsVSecNkoKbFig==} engines: {node: '>=v14.16.0'} hasBin: true dependencies: @@ -8570,8 +8568,42 @@ packages: fsevents: 2.3.2 dev: true - /vitest/0.25.3: - resolution: {integrity: sha512-/UzHfXIKsELZhL7OaM2xFlRF8HRZgAHtPctacvNK8H4vOcbJJAMEgbWNGSAK7Y9b1NBe5SeM7VTuz2RsTHFJJA==} + /vite/3.2.5_@types+node@18.11.11: + resolution: {integrity: sha512-4mVEpXpSOgrssFZAOmGIr85wPHKvaDAcXqxVxVRZhljkJOMZi1ibLibzjLHzJvcok8BMguLc7g1W6W/GqZbLdQ==} + engines: {node: ^14.18.0 || >=16.0.0} + hasBin: true + peerDependencies: + '@types/node': '>= 14' + less: '*' + sass: '*' + stylus: '*' + sugarss: '*' + terser: ^5.4.0 + peerDependenciesMeta: + '@types/node': + optional: true + less: + optional: true + sass: + optional: true + stylus: + optional: true + sugarss: + optional: true + terser: + optional: true + dependencies: + '@types/node': 18.11.11 + esbuild: 0.15.18 + postcss: 8.4.19 + resolve: 1.22.1 + rollup: 2.79.1 + optionalDependencies: + fsevents: 2.3.2 + dev: true + + /vitest/0.25.4: + resolution: {integrity: sha512-v/qoSEYPrf8qa1CbKIKYK+1GGmPPEJyXFbkuD6jhh080cfNBsuUDAdMu6hV2h9Uv34EMiUrVETL/wB+EHxFtbA==} engines: {node: '>=v14.16.0'} hasBin: true peerDependencies: @@ -8601,7 +8633,7 @@ packages: debug: 4.3.4 local-pkg: 0.4.2 source-map: 0.6.1 - strip-literal: 0.4.2 + strip-literal: 1.0.0 tinybench: 2.3.1 tinypool: 0.3.0 tinyspy: 1.0.2